Web15 jun. 2013 · Inserting the trio and then solving the two last F2L slots completes everything but the last layer. The trick to solving the ECE trio is first inserting one of the edges and then using the top layer as workspace for forming and pairing the corner and other edge. Web19 aug. 2024 · The last layer forms such a small part of the time you take to solve a megaminx that it should only be actively improved when you feel it would give a better ROI on your effort than focusing on the other components would.
